Joey Pipia (Artistic
Director) studied acting with Oscar winner William Hickey, and at New
York University. He is a graduate of The Joanne Barron Acting Studio in
Los Angeles where he studied the Sanford Meisner Acting Technique. He
spreads the good word of theater as a teacher, director, actor, and magician. Joey has appeared on TV, film, and on stages
across the country. He currently tours with The New Old Time Chautauqua
vaudeville and educational circus.

Della Moustachella A
combination of clowning, physical theater, comedy, improv, and circus
skills is how someone might describe what Della Moustachella does, but
not Della herself. Instead, she's more likely to fake trip over
something before she gives you a big hug and then asks you what YOU are
up to, glazing over her experiences performing all over the northwest,
teaching classes on play, and her ongoing studies with physical
comedy/clown instructors such as Avner the Eccentric (Maine), Phillipe
Gaullier (France), David MacMurray-Smith (Canada), and more.
Michael McCurdy spent his teens experimenting with stop
motion-animation, special effects, and making home movies with friends.
He went on to study at the Seattle Film Institute and now continues
filmmaking as a director, cinematographer, editor, and animator.
He currently films events, promotional videos, music videos, and short
films. His films emphasis visual story telling with action and physical
comedy frequently playing a strong role.
Nate Hughes began with the Humboldt Circus as a juggler and
clown in 2010. He has toured internationally with the Circo Que
Chilero, and with the New Old Time Chautauqua, an educational
vaudeville circus. For the past four years, Nate has taught circus arts
to children and adults in public schools, community centers, and
theaters. He has
performed and taught at numerous festivals on the West Coast including
the Benbow Summer
Arts and Music Festival and the Oregon Country Fair.
Phina Pipia
co-founded Generation Goat Rocket in 2009. She has since written,
choreographed, and composed seven full-length shows for the company.
She tours as a magician and mentalist with Delusions of Grandeur,
and worked as a dancer with the Julian Barnett Project in New York City. Phina
performs as one half of The Pipia Sisters, writing original songs with
her real-life sister, Sophie. She tours with the vaudeville circus, The
New Old Time Chautauqua, and exhibits her paintings in the show, Hold
Onto Your Hats. Phina graduated with honors from the Conservatory of Dance at SUNY Purchase, where she studied dance and music.
Erin Kohout is
a professional dancer, choreographer, and teacher. After spending her
childhood studying ballet in Southern California,
she moved to New York to attend the Dance Conservatory at SUNY
Purchase. Since graduation, she has toured nationally and
internationally with Generation Goat Rocket, Cori Kresge,
Peaches, Marina Abramovic, Theatre Mab, and D Montalvo with Robert
Moses Kin. She currently lives in Oakland, California.
